Motorhome Stopovers in Marton

Marton is a small village in Cheshire West and Chester, lying in the quiet mid-Cheshire countryside south of Macclesfield Forest and east of the A34. It’s within reach of the A537 and sits on the edge of the Cheshire Plain as it begins to rise toward the Peak District foothills — a useful stopping point for motorhomers who want to get off the main A-roads without pushing all the way into the peaks.
